View Data from the XM-220

Use the View Data tab to view and analyze live data from the XM-220 module.
You can monitor the data, alarms and relays. To view the data from the
XM-220, click on the View Data tab in the XM-220 Speed Module
Configuration Tool. You will see a screen similar to this.

Saving the Configuration to a File

When you are finished configuring the first XM-220 module, you can save the
configuration to a configuration file. This file can be used to quickly configure
the other two XM-220 modules in the EODS.

To save the configuration to a file

1. From the File menu, choose Save As. The Save As dialog appears.

2. Select the directory where you want to save the new file.

3. Enter a name for the configuration file or accept the default name

(XMConfig) and click Save. The file is saved with a .220 file extension.
